Comparative Revenue Growth

Greenply Industries has recently released its financial report for Q1 FY27, showcasing a notable revenue increase of 15%, driven by strong sales in plywood and medium-density fiberboard (MDF). In contrast, Stylam Industries has reported a stable growth trajectory, specifically in their laminates segment, which saw an increase of approximately 10% in the same period.

The surge in revenue for Greenply can be attributed to heightened demand in urban areas like Jakarta and Surabaya, where construction activities are booming. This trend is indicative of the broader economic recovery in the region, which has led to increased investments in infrastructure and housing projects.

Market Influences and Future Outlook

As both companies navigate the complex landscape of building materials, various factors will influence their trajectories in the coming quarters. For instance, fluctuating raw material costs, regulatory changes in building codes, and economic stability within ASEAN countries play critical roles in shaping their operational strategies.

Greenply's management has indicated plans for expansion into new product lines, which may enhance its competitive edge against Stylam. Meanwhile, Stylam's focus on sustainability and eco-friendly materials aligns with the growing consumer demand for green building solutions, positioning them favorably in the long term.
